Latest Patents

One of Tong-Bi Pei's latest patents is titled "Hierarchical schedules for different ATM traffic." This invention introduces an ATM scheduler that supports multiple transmission traffic types, including constant bit rate (CBR), variable bit rate (VBR), and available bit rate (ABR) for various virtual path connections (VPCs) on an ATM link. The scheduler maintains scheduling tables that define the hierarchy of traffic types and the scheduling for each type within each virtual path. It identifies a VPC assigned to transmit during each cell time and prioritizes high-priority traffic, ensuring efficient data transmission.

Another significant patent is "Non-zero minimum cell rate for available bit rate ATM service." This invention provides a method for scheduling ABR traffic over an ATM link, ensuring that circuits with ABR traffic receive a minimum cell rate that is greater than zero. The scheduler utilizes both static and dynamic scheduling information to optimize traffic flow, allowing for effective transmission opportunities for both high-priority and ABR circuits.
